    The File Upload tutorial at http://developers.sun.com/prodtech/javatools/jscreator/learning/tutorials/2/file_upload.html has you save the uploaded file to disk. It also gives this information:
    The server holds the uploaded file in memory unless it exceeds 4096 bytes, in which case the server holds the file contents in a temporary file. You can change this threshold by modifying the sizeThreshold parameter for the UploadFilter filter entry in the web application's web.xml file. For more information on modifying the web.xml file, see the last section in this tutorial, Doing More: Modifying the Maximum File Upload Size.
    In cases where you want to retain the uploaded file, you have three choices:
    * Write the file to a location of your choosing, as shown in this tutorial.
    * Create an UploadedFile property in a managed bean and set it to the component's value before you exit the page (as in the button's action method).
    * Save the file to a database.
    By default, the File Upload component can handle files up to one megabyte in size. You can change the maximum file size by modifying the maxSize parameter for the UploadFilter filter entry in the application's web.xml file, as described in the last section in this tutorial, Doing More: Modifying the Maximum File Upload Size.

    Finder for Intel is the same as Finder for PPC. Its the same code, sans some endian conversions.
    As for the renaming problem. Two things come to mind. In Tiger if you selected a file and pressed return, no matter what view style you were in, it would bring up the edit field and the entire name would be highlighted. In Leopard, this was changed slightly where it will now highlight everything up to the file extension. So if you have a file called 'foo.txt', it will highlight just 'foo'. This is a nice feature IMO because more often then not I don't want to change the file extension, only the 'body' of the file name.
    The Edit box disappearing is a bug that has been around for a couple OS releases where if something causes the view to update (more specifically the HIDataBrowser control List View is made of) while your renaming something, it will cancel the rename session. This can be caused by a bunch of things, like the size of a file changing or mod date changing or file being added to the directory etc. It has been around for a while, but has only become more prominant due to the addition of Icon Thumbnails in Leopard. When the thumbnail is created for the file by the Finder, List View updates to show the new thumbnail which cancels the edit session. There are a couple workarounds for this:
    1) Switch to Icon or Column View
    2) Wait for all the thumbnails to be created before starting to edit file names. Thumbnails appear pretty quickly, and only for the files that are currently visible in the window, so you shouldn't have to wait very long, and it only happens the first time you view that folder.
    3) Press Command-J while in List View and uncheck "Show Icon Previews" and then click the "Use as Defaults" button. That will turn off the icon thumbnails for all windows in List View.
    I haven't seen a problem with "blocks showing up every other space" though. I assume you mean a solid black square, right? Sounds like an invalid character in the file name. Renaming the file to something else should cure that one.

    Hi,
    First, do not use MP3 in Logic, the sound quality is less than AIFF, WAV or CAF, and Logic has to decode it for playback, making it a heavier burden on the CPU than an uncoded audiofile, such as AIFF, WAV or CAF.
    Secondly, audio files are independent of Logic's tempo. If you bounce down an audio file in any format (other than Apple Loop), it will play back at the same speed, +regardless of Logics' tempo setting+, either at recording or playback. Logic doesn't 'think' anything. The BPM is only important to MIDI tracks, or to the spacing between audio files. The audio files themselves *are not affected* by the tempo setting. If you import an audio file of tempo 167 into a 120 BPM project, the file will still play at 167, only Logic will indicate the wrong bar positions.
